Last week I had the wonderful opportunity to be interviewed by Chris Bentzen for his video series, Hot Art Wet City. It’s a thrill to be a part of this project because this on-going series has featured an incredible selection of people in the Vancouver creative community.

Speaking on camera isn’t something that comes naturally to me, but Chris did a good job of helping me relax. The portion of content featured in the video is but a small part of a longer conversation we had, and focuses on some of the process of creating work.
